The ADA Evening News Tuesday January 3, 1984 Funeral services for Jesse Calvin Daniel, 77, will be at 3 p.m. Wednesday at Stufflebean Funeral Chapel with the Rev. Buck Whitfield conducting the services. Burial will be at Wanette. Mr. Daniel died Saturday in Pauls Valley, Dec 31. 1983 He was born Sept. 15, 1906 to James Madison and Nancy Alma McDonald Daniel in Wanette, Indian Territory. He lived in the Pauls Valley area all his life. He was an Oklahoma State Representative for eight years and the Garvin County Assessor for 16 Years. He was a rancher and farmer and was also a Baptist. He served in Okinawa in World War II. He was a member of VFW Post No. 4576 Pauls Valley, the Southern Oklahoma Trail Hound Association and the Oklahoma State Fox and Wolf Hunters Association. Survivors include a son, David, Flagstaff, Az. a daughter Robbie Ann Shaw, Paoli; two sisters, Nina Parker, Ada, and Imo Bunyard, Stratford; eight Grandchidren; and one Great-Grandchild.
